1. Changed appointment email reminders behaviour: appointments in Oscar no longer require a valid time slot with a template code for an email reminder to be sent. (i.e. Previously, appointments booked across two time slots or outside any time slots in Oscar would result in email reminders not being sent for that appointment.) If you are booking appointments in Oscar for admin notes, these can be blocked from having email reminders sent with one of these options:
    - adding anything other than "clinic", "virtual", "phone", or "" (blank) in the Resources field (e.g. using "quiet")
    - not attaching the patient demographic to the appointment, and instead putting the patient's name in the appointment notes
    - marking the appointment as cancelled
  2. Removed "T" (Transgendered), "O" (Other), and "U" (Undefined) gender options in the patient form, because these options do not work with the Oscar API (even though they can be selected in Oscar in the Demographics page). We changed the field name to "Sex (on your Care Card)" to reduce confusion or ambiguity.
  3. Clinic Settings page updates:
    - Individual tabs/pages are now saved separately
    - Improved error handling and error messages
    - Updates to "Oscar Settings" tab
  4. When there is more than one appointment medium (in clinic, phone, or video) available while booking an appointment, we no longer automatically select the first option. This is to prevent confusion when patients are booking from the /in-clinic or /telehealth pages, as well as to encourage more phone and video appointments (since in clinic is shown as the first/leftmost option).
  5. Bugfix: for clinics with multiple locations, the booking options now show appointment medium (in clinic, phone, or video) corresponding to the currently selected location.